  <dc:title>Letter from Balfour Stewart, Kew Observatory to Edward Sabine</dc:title>
  <dc:description>Stewart asks Sabine’s advice regarding ‘the opportunity of establishing’ himself in Richmond if he is able to raise his income to £400 per annum in the next two years. Discusses the idea of ‘obtaining the situation which Professor [John] Phillips’ currently holds at the British Association.</dc:description>
  <dc:date>7 October 1861</dc:date>
